A recent operation in Arizona, dubbed "Operation Desert Dawn," led by the U.S. Marshals Service, has successfully located 31 missing children, bringing them closer to safety and support.
Operation Desert Dawn was a three-week initiative led by the U.S. Marshals Service, targeting areas within the Valley with significant numbers of missing children and endangered runaways. The operation, which ran from April 13 to May 1, resulted in the location of 31 children. Of these, 20 were safely recovered, and the whereabouts of the remaining 11 were verified.
The children located faced a range of vulnerabilities, including sex trafficking, mental health issues, homelessness, and substance abuse. The collaborative effort involved multiple agencies and organizations, including the National Center for Missing and Exploited Children, underscoring the need for a coordinated community response to address the issue of missing children.
